Terrace Sealing in Gig Harbor, WA
Terrace sealing services involve applying protective coatings to outdoor terrace surfaces to help prevent damage from weather, moisture, and general wear. This process is suitable for various types of terrace materials, including concrete, stone, pavers, and brick. Homeowners often seek this service to extend the lifespan of their outdoor spaces, improve their appearance, and reduce maintenance needs over time. Before requesting sealing services, property owners typically want to understand the type of sealant used, how it will affect the surface’s appearance, and the necessary preparation steps to ensure proper adhesion and effectiveness.
It’s important for property owners to consider the current condition of their terrace, including any existing cracks, stains, or surface deterioration, as these factors can influence the sealing process. Additionally, understanding the recommended frequency of resealing and any specific care instructions after application can help maintain the surface’s integrity and appearance. Clarifying these details beforehand can ensure the sealing project meets expectations and provides long-lasting protection for outdoor living areas.

Terrace Sealing Questions
What is terrace sealing? Terrace sealing involves applying a protective coating to surfaces like concrete or stone to prevent water penetration and damage.
Why should property owners consider terrace sealing? Sealing helps extend the lifespan of terraces by preventing cracks, stains, and weather-related deterioration.
What types of surfaces can be sealed? Common surfaces include concrete, stone, brick, and pavers used in outdoor terrace areas.
How often should terraces be resealed? Resealing is typically recommended every few years to maintain protection and appearance.
